HANDOVER — flaky DNS, Quillon staging. Intermittent NXDOMAIN for internal services, ~2% of lookups, only from pods on node pool C. Resolver cache on the Bramward gateway suspected; TTLs were dropped to 5s last sprint. Mitigation: pinned the affected services to pool A. No evidence of spoofing; captures attached for your review. Nothing left running with elevated privileges. Permanent fix needs a resolver config change, owned by the engineer named below.

approver of hahog-hahap = Ulaath Praael

☐ Before rotating the Tocksweep scheduler keys, confirm the cron drift investigation is closed: support should verify that no jobs on the Hallin cluster are still firing more than 90 seconds late, and that the clock-sync fix has been deployed to every worker. Attach the final drift report to the ceremony record. When both checks pass, unseal the rotation workstation using the recovery passphrase noted immediately below this item.

recovery phrase for kagep-kadug: praox-wenael

## Changed defaults

Heads up: the Ledgerline tax-rate lookup cache now defaults to a 15-minute TTL instead of 24 hours. Turns out rates in the Veldt County sandbox were going stale mid-demo, which was embarrassing. Eviction is now LRU rather than FIFO, and the cache warms on boot. If you're reviewing, check that nothing hardcodes the old TTL. The new defaults land as follows.

deployment values, bajop-taweg:
holwyn:
  log_level: debug
  metrics_host: metrics.holwyn.zemvarsys.internal
  pool_size: 32

Ticket for the weekly sync: we've detected configuration drift on the Lanternview kiosk watchdog across the Dunmore fleet. Twelve units are running a restart threshold that was hand-edited during the March incident and never reconciled with the baseline in Orchardfile. Symptoms include premature app restarts during long idle periods and inconsistent heartbeat intervals between lobbies. I've audited all units and propose we re-converge on the values below, which reflect the intended baseline.

service settings:
ralael:
  pin: 7453
  tenant: zorath
  seal: seal_087806e4
  metrics_host: metrics.ralael.paliqworks.example
  standby_team: fraath
  escalation: praok-istiel
  nonce: 10e083